@Richard980 and @Kuoni1083 Ok, I found what's common for both of you - older P3D version. The last sdk from P3D 3.4 is not fully compatible with previous versions. At this time I strongly recommend you to update P3D Client to the last version.

 

You can find instruction here:

 

http://www.prepar3d.com/Prepar3D_Download_and_Install_Instructions_v3.pdf

 

And more detalied one:

 

http://www.avsim.com/forums/topic/495199-updating-prepar3d-v3-using-the-update-component-installers/

 

 

For people who have mesh issues in Porto Santo, it may be because of the older version. We found that in some situations one file remains in FlightSim/Scenery/World/scenery AFX_LPPS_ALT.BGL

It should be removed.

 

@christian75 It looks like the ground is not loaded correctly. Since I used SODE to place it in FSX could you please double check if it's installed correctly and run while using FSX? In that case papi/night lightning/approach light won't work too.

Since we use many nonstandard solutions for this scenery I advise you to disable crash detection while using it. 

 

@keukenrol This should be excluded by our scenery anyway, is Madeira on top in the Addon Scenery?

 

The scenery is not compatible with AES and doesn't include AES light at this time.

Thank you for kind words. :) For all People having problems with Porto Santo elevation (or even if you don't have any problems) I attach this file. 

 

Place it in P3D or FSX/Scenery/World/Scenery. This exclude default elevation that appeared in some cases.
